What companies run services between Brussels, Belgium and Tuscany, Italy?

Vueling Airlines, Brussels Airlines, and four other airlines fly from Brussels Airport (BRU) to Florence Peretola Airport (FLR) every 3 hours. Alternatively, you can take a train from Brussel-Zuid / Bruxelles-Midi to Firenze Santa Maria Novella via Chambery Challes Les Eaux and Milano Centrale in around 11h 25m.
